From b6387b9eaf1122aa009bcd3c5ca0cd5d6e2892ae Mon Sep 17 00:00:00 2001 From: koba1t Date: Sat, 21 Oct 2023 15:08:07 +0900 Subject: [PATCH 1/2] fix add checksum create step in release scripts --- releasing/create-release.sh | 11 ++++++++++- 1 file changed, 10 insertions(+), 1 deletion(-) diff --git a/releasing/create-release.sh b/releasing/create-release.sh index 9014c0b19..517ce2cda 100755 --- a/releasing/create-release.sh +++ b/releasing/create-release.sh @@ -65,8 +65,17 @@ function build_kustomize_binary { fi rm output/kustomize done - rmdir output done + + # create checksums.txt + cd "${release_dir}" + for release in *; do + echo "generate checksum: $release" + sha256sum "$release" >> checksums.txt + done + cd ../ + + rmdir output } function create_release { From d6fa69d26ecd4728f0d8787e1ef462f3d00f47da Mon Sep 17 00:00:00 2001 From: koba1t Date: Wed, 25 Oct 2023 05:19:25 +0900 Subject: [PATCH 2/2] use pushd when generate checksum --- releasing/create-release.sh |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/releasing/create-release.sh b/releasing/create-release.sh index 517ce2cda..7760c9408 100755 --- a/releasing/create-release.sh +++ b/releasing/create-release.sh @@ -68,12 +68,12 @@ function build_kustomize_binary { done # create checksums.txt - cd "${release_dir}" + pushd "${release_dir}" for release in *; do echo "generate checksum: $release" sha256sum "$release" >> checksums.txt done - cd ../ + popd rmdir output }